Abstract

The embodiment of the invention discloses a classification method, a classification device, a classification medium and computer equipment based on template design, wherein the method comprises the following steps: acquiring an edited target template, extracting design element information in the target template, acquiring design keywords according to the design element information, and taking the design keywords as the input of a classification mapping model; acquiring a classification mapping model, wherein the classification mapping model comprises a character mapping module for establishing a mapping relation between a design keyword and a database tag, and the database tag is set according to a database directory; inputting the design keywords into a classification mapping model and acquiring a database label; and classifying the target template into a template database according to the database label. By extracting the design element information in the target template, the mapping relation between the design element information and the database label is established, and the target template is accurately classified into the template database according to the database label, so that the efficiency and the accuracy of template classification are improved.

Example two
The embodiment provides a specific classification method based on PPT template design, as shown in fig. 3, including the steps of:
s101: the method comprises the steps of obtaining an edited PPT target template, extracting design element information in the PPT target template, wherein the design element information comprises character information, design style information and application scene information, extracting a preset number of text keywords by using a TextRank algorithm, and taking the text keywords as input of a classification mapping model; the text keywords may specifically be: chinese painting, jade ware, big data, automobile and the like;
the design style information comprises a template background type, a template picture type and a character font type, style keywords are obtained according to the design style information, and the style keywords are used as the input of the classification mapping model; the style keywords may specifically be: "business", "brief", "Chinese wind", "scientific wind", and the like;
the application scene information comprises a file name field, a file subject field and a file directory field, scene keywords in the application scene information are extracted, and the scene keywords are used as the input of a classification mapping model; the scene keywords may specifically be: "summary of work", "personal resume", "report on the job", etc.
S102: and acquiring a PPT classification mapping model, wherein the PPT classification mapping model comprises a character mapping module for establishing a mapping relation between design element information and a database label, and the database label is set according to a database directory.
The PPT classification mapping model comprises a feature extraction layer, a character mapping module and a feature classification layer.
The characteristic extraction layer is used for acquiring design element information and extracting first classification characteristics of the design element information, such as character keywords of the character information, style keywords of a design style and scene keywords of application scene information; the feature extraction layer also obtains all database tags and converts the database tags into second classification features, such as: the Chinese painting, the jade, the business, the work summary, etc.
The word mapping module establishes a mapping rule between the first classification features and the second classification features, and maps each first classification feature to one second classification feature according to the mapping rule.
And the characteristic classification layer calculates the probability of mapping one piece of design factor information to a plurality of second classification characteristics and takes the database label corresponding to the second classification characteristic with the maximum probability as the output of the classification mapping model.
S103: and inputting the design key words into a PPT classification mapping model and acquiring database labels.
S104: and classifying the target template into a template database according to the database label.
By extracting the design element information in the PPT target template, establishing the mapping relation between the design element information and the database label, taking the design key words as the input of the classification mapping model, outputting the database label and accurately classifying the target template into the template database according to the database label, so that an art designer only needs to concentrate on the design of the template without considering the classification archiving operation of the database, the efficiency and the accuracy of template classification are improved, and the art designer working threshold of template design is also reduced.
EXAMPLE III
In the existing template classification method, only the appearance elements of the template, such as interfaces, pictures, picture contents, texts and colors contained in the picture, are identified, the function elements contained in the interface, such as control buttons, play buttons and play interfaces, are not identified, and the interface with the function elements is also an object for daily processing by the art designer, so that the target templates are filed, and the art designer can call and modify the target templates or a user to call and use the target templates in the future conveniently.
In general, when designing a template, an artist only considers from an aesthetic point of view, and does not reserve corresponding text information or keywords in the designed template, and the designed template can be applied to different scenes or functions.
The scheme provides a classification method for template design based on functional elements, as shown in fig. 4, the method comprises the following steps:
s201: acquiring an edited target template, and extracting functional element information in the target template;
s202: acquiring page layout information of a target template;
s203: acquiring a function element keyword of the target template according to the function element information and the page layout information, and taking the function element keyword as the input of a classification mapping model;
s204: acquiring a classification mapping model, wherein the classification mapping model comprises a character mapping module for establishing a mapping relation between a functional element keyword and a database label, and the database label is set according to a database directory;
s205: inputting the design element information into a classification mapping model and acquiring a database label;
s206: and classifying the target template into a template database according to the database label.
In the scheme, the functional element information is one of design element information, and the functional element information comprises control information or interaction information; the control information comprises background page information, text control information and button control information; the interactive information comprises background page information, playing window information, playing key information and language interactive information.
In a specific embodiment, if the functional element information is control information, acquiring an edited target template, and extracting the control information in the target template;
acquiring page layout information of a target template according to background page information, text control information and button control information in the control information, and judging that the target template is a login interface template according to the page layout information;
and acquiring a login interface keyword of the login interface template according to the background page information, the text control information, the button control information and the page layout information, and taking the login interface keyword as the input of the classification mapping model.
In the embodiment, an interface template is designed by an art designer, two recognizable thin strip-shaped text input boxes are reserved in the interface template, two button controls are reserved under the text input boxes, and the interface is recognized as a login interface according to the positions and the proportion of the two text input boxes and the two button controls, so that the interface is convenient to call and use subsequently.
If the programmer needs to use the login interface later, because the programmer is not good at aesthetic interface design, the programmer can screen the login interface, and after calling the login interface, the programmer can directly input corresponding pointer functions in the text input box and the button control to enable the input interface to be the login interface desired by the programmer.
In a specific embodiment, if the functional element information is interactive information, acquiring an edited target template, and extracting the interactive information in the target template;
in the scheme, the more the number of the interaction areas and the functional spaces arranged by the art designer is, the more accurate the identification and the distinction of the target template are. Therefore, the designer may be required to reserve design information from an aesthetic angle in the interaction region during template design, for example, as shown in fig. 5, in the interface template, the designer performs aesthetic editing on the interface according to his own experience, and adds text controls, button controls, and the like with different shapes, sizes, and colors. According to the scheme, when the text control and/or the button control are/is identified, the page layout information of the target template is identified, and the occupation ratio of the interaction area is properly used as a login interface, the target template is identified as the login interface, and the functional element keywords are obtained: "Login interface".
Acquiring page layout information of a target template according to background page information, playing window information, playing key information and language interaction information in the interaction information, and judging that the target template is a playing interface template according to the page layout information;
and acquiring a playing interface keyword of the playing interface template according to the background page information, the playing window information, the playing key information, the language interaction information and the page layout information, and taking the playing interface keyword as the input of the classification mapping model.
The art designing can carry out the editing design to the target template based on self aesthetic experience, but he can not surpass basic design element, for example, the play button is circular control, therefore, when detecting that there is circular control, this scheme discerns the page layout information of interface, based on page layout information and circular control button, can discern this template as the play interface, obtains the functional element keyword: "Play interface".
If the programmer needs to use the playing interface later, because the programmer is not good at aesthetic interface design, the programmer can screen the playing interface, and after the playing interface is called, the programmer can directly input a corresponding pointer function in a playing window, a playing key, a playing button and language interaction information to enable the playing interface to become the playing interface desired by the programmer.
The classification method for template design based on functional elements can extract or match corresponding functional element information for analysis according to the design layout of the art designer, and further realize the accurate classification of the templates from the function or application angle; therefore, the method is beneficial to quickly searching or screening out the corresponding template at the back end of subsequent development, realizes the corresponding function and improves the template design and subsequent application efficiency.
